Output 595a6e2c8decff9b6afd5ec7b350b7465f5a078f6d873b6ec0d5ea9f608cbc4c:8

value
536707634
script pubkey
OP_HASH160 OP_PUSHBYTES_20 baed1c79cc6325333d5013b44dc17e8256bf5b71 OP_EQUAL
address
3JjPf13Rd8g6WAyvg8yiPnrsdjJt1NP4FC
transaction
595a6e2c8decff9b6afd5ec7b350b7465f5a078f6d873b6ec0d5ea9f608cbc4c
confirmations
292729
spent
true